If you dream of summer orchards and cinnamon-scented bakeries, these Peach Pie Cinnamon Rolls are pure comfort on a plate—fruity, pillowy, and swirled with spiced sweetness. Imagine golden, fluffy rolls wrapped around a gooey, cinnamon-sugar filling, bursting with pockets of tender peaches and topped off with a generous slather of cream cheese glaze. Whether you’re hosting brunch, treating loved ones, or turning an ordinary morning into a little celebration, these Peach Pie Cinnamon Rolls deliver flavor and nostalgia in every bite.

Peach Pie Cinnamon Rolls Recipe - Recipe Image

Ingredients You’ll Need

The magic of Peach Pie Cinnamon Rolls comes from a handful of pantry basics and a few irresistible extras—each ingredient has its special role to play in creating that perfect texture, flavor, and golden color. Let’s break it down so your rolls come out bakery-worthy every time!

  • Warm Milk: This temp-controlled base wakes up the yeast and keeps the dough soft and tender.
  • Active Dry Yeast: The secret to billowy rolls—it helps them rise high and fluffy.
  • Granulated Sugar: Adds a delicate sweetness to the dough and helps brown the tops.
  • Unsalted Butter: Infuses the rolls and filling with rich flavor and ensures melt-in-your-mouth softness.
  • Eggs: Provide structure and richness, making the dough supple and cake-like.
  • Salt: Just a pinch balances the sweetness and enhances all the flavors.
  • All-Purpose Flour: The backbone of the dough—add a bit extra if it’s sticky.
  • Fresh or Canned Peaches: The juicy, fruity star; drain canned peaches well for best texture.
  • Brown Sugar: Brings deep caramel notes to both the peach filling and the cinnamon layer.
  • Ground Cinnamon: Essential for that classic, warming aroma and cozy spice.
  • Cornstarch: Thickens the peach filling so you get gorgeous swirls (not soggy dough).
  • Lemon Juice: Brightens up the filling, balancing the sweetness with a hint of tang.
  • Vanilla Extract: Lends warmth and pastry-shop aroma to both filling and glaze.
  • Cream Cheese: The creamy base for a luscious, slightly tangy glaze.
  • Powdered Sugar: Makes the glaze silky-smooth and perfectly sweet.
  • Milk (for glaze): Adjusts the drizzle to your ideal pourable consistency.

How to Make Peach Pie Cinnamon Rolls

Step 1: Make the Dough

Begin your Peach Pie Cinnamon Rolls by combining warm milk and yeast in a large bowl, letting them mingle until the top gets foamy—this means your yeast is ready for action! Add sugar, melted butter, eggs, and salt, stirring everything together. Now bring in the flour, one scoop at a time, until a soft, slightly tacky dough forms. Knead for about 5 to 7 minutes, then move your dough into a greased bowl, cover it, and let it rise in a warm spot until doubled in size (about 1 to 1.5 hours). You’ll see it puff up beautifully, promising fluffy rolls ahead!

Step 2: Prepare the Peach Filling

While the dough rises, make the cinnamon-swirled peach filling that makes these rolls unforgettable! In a small saucepan over medium heat, combine your peaches, brown sugar, cinnamon, lemon juice, vanilla extract, and cornstarch. Stir gently as it bubbles and thickens—about 5 minutes is all it takes. The sauce should be glossy and jammy, not watery. Let it cool completely so it doesn’t melt your dough in the next step.

Step 3: Roll Out the Dough

Once your dough has doubled, punch it down with love and turn it onto a floured surface. Roll it into a large rectangle, about 12×18 inches. Don’t stress about precise measurements—just aim for a reasonably even thickness, because this is what helps you get those mesmerizing, spiraled layers in each Peach Pie Cinnamon Roll.

Step 4: Add Fillings

Now for the fun part! Spread softened butter across the dough like you’re frosting a cake. In a separate bowl, mix your brown sugar and cinnamon, then sprinkle this heavenly mixture evenly over the butter. Spoon the cooled peach filling over the cinnamon sugar, making sure to distribute those peachy jewels from edge to edge.

Step 5: Shape the Rolls

Starting from the long side, gently but tightly roll the dough into a log—work patiently, sealing the edge so nothing unravels. Slice the log into 12 even rolls (dental floss or a sharp knife works best), and arrange them in a greased 9×13-inch baking dish. Cover the rolls and let them rise for another 30 to 45 minutes, during which they’ll puff up dramatically.

Step 6: Bake

Preheat your oven to 350°F (175°C). When the rolls look pillowy and ready, bake them for 25 to 30 minutes, until golden brown on top and fragrant throughout your kitchen. The anticipation will be worth it!

Step 7: Make the Glaze

While the rolls cool just enough to handle, beat together softened cream cheese, powdered sugar, vanilla, and enough milk to reach your perfect drizzling consistency. Silky and slightly tangy, this glaze is the sweetest finishing touch.

Step 8: Glaze and Serve

Drizzle that luscious cream cheese glaze all over the warm rolls—watch it melt into the crevices and cling to the edges. Serve your Peach Pie Cinnamon Rolls while they’re still soft, gooey, and gloriously sticky. They’re irresistible from the very first bite!

How to Serve Peach Pie Cinnamon Rolls

Peach Pie Cinnamon Rolls Recipe - Recipe Image

Garnishes

Add a sprinkle of chopped pecans or walnuts for a delightful crunch, or scatter a few extra diced peaches over the top for a burst of fresh color and flavor. A dusting of extra cinnamon or a little grated lemon zest brings pop and brightness that really makes the Peach Pie Cinnamon Rolls sing!

Side Dishes

Pair your warm rolls with crisp bacon, scrambled eggs, or a fresh fruit salad to round out your brunch spread. For something even cozier, serve with a creamy latte, hot tea, or an iced coffee to balance all the sweet, gooey goodness of the Peach Pie Cinnamon Rolls.

Creative Ways to Present

Arrange your rolls in a pretty round pan for a dramatic “pull-apart” effect, or stack them high on a cake stand for a bakery-style centerpiece. Turn leftovers into decadent breakfast sandwiches with a thick slice of ham, or slice them in half and toast lightly for an afternoon treat. However you serve Peach Pie Cinnamon Rolls, they’re sure to wow!

Make Ahead and Storage

Storing Leftovers

Store any leftover Peach Pie Cinnamon Rolls in an airtight container at room temperature for up to 2 days, or in the fridge for up to 5 days. The rolls stay soft, but if you want that just-baked texture, give them a quick warm-up before serving.

Freezing

Freeze baked or unbaked rolls tightly wrapped in plastic and foil. Unbaked rolls can go from freezer to fridge overnight, then bake as usual. For already baked rolls, thaw overnight in the fridge and reheat before glazing for the freshest taste.

Reheating

To reheat, pop individual Peach Pie Cinnamon Rolls in the microwave for 15 to 20 seconds or warm a panful in a low oven (around 300°F/150°C) covered loosely with foil until just heated through. Add a fresh drizzle of glaze to restore gooey perfection!

FAQs

Can I make the dough ahead of time?

Absolutely! After the first rise, you can refrigerate the dough overnight. Let it come to room temperature the next day before rolling out and filling. Perfect for prepping ahead before brunch or special mornings.

Can I use frozen peaches instead of fresh or canned?

Yes, frozen peaches work beautifully in Peach Pie Cinnamon Rolls. Thaw them first and pat dry to prevent excess liquid, then treat them just as you would fresh peaches in the filling.

What if I don’t have cream cheese for the glaze?

No worries! Substitute with softened butter for a classic powdered sugar glaze, or use Greek yogurt for a tangy twist that still complements the warm spices and peachy sweetness.

How can I tell when the rolls are fully baked?

The tops should be golden and the centers cooked through, not doughy. You can gently lift a roll from the center—if it feels firm and the bottom is golden, they’re done. A quick thermometer check (about 190°F/88°C in the center) also works.

Can I double this recipe?

Absolutely—just bake the rolls in two pans, or use a large rimmed baking sheet. Great for gatherings, celebrations, or when you desperately want leftover Peach Pie Cinnamon Rolls for weekday breakfasts!

Final Thoughts

Peach Pie Cinnamon Rolls bring together the flavors of homemade peach pie and classic breakfast rolls for a treat that’s cozy, gooey, and bursting with nostalgia. If you love a sweet breakfast or want to wow your brunch crowd, give this recipe a try and share the joy—these rolls are truly a celebration in every swirl!

Print

Peach Pie Cinnamon Rolls Recipe

Peach Pie Cinnamon Rolls Recipe

5 Stars 4 Stars 3 Stars 2 Stars 1 Star

4.9 from 20 reviews

Indulge in the delightful combination of peach pie and cinnamon rolls with these Peach Pie Cinnamon Rolls. Soft, fluffy dough filled with a sweet peach filling, rolled up, baked to perfection, and drizzled with a creamy cream cheese glaze.

  • Author: Sarah
  • Prep Time: 30 minutes
  • Cook Time: 30 minutes
  • Total Time: 3 hours
  • Yield: 12 rolls
  • Category: Dessert
  • Method: Baking
  • Cuisine: American
  • Diet: Vegetarian

Ingredients

For the Dough:

  • 1 cup warm milk (110°F / 45°C)
  • 2 1/4 teaspoons active dry yeast (1 packet)
  • 1/4 cup granulated sugar
  • 1/3 cup unsalted butter, melted
  • 2 large eggs
  • 1/2 teaspoon salt
  • 4 cups all-purpose flour (plus more if needed)

For the Peach Pie Filling:

  • 2 cups fresh or canned peaches, diced (drained if canned)
  • 1/4 cup brown sugar
  • 1 teaspoon ground cinnamon
  • 1 tablespoon cornstarch
  • 1 teaspoon lemon juice
  • 1/2 teaspoon vanilla extract

For the Cinnamon-Sugar Filling:

  • 1/3 cup unsalted butter, softened
  • 1/2 cup brown sugar
  • 1 tablespoon ground cinnamon

For the Cream Cheese Glaze:

  • 4 oz cream cheese, softened
  • 1 cup powdered sugar
  • 1/2 teaspoon vanilla extract
  • 23 tablespoons milk (adjust for consistency)

Instructions

  1. Make the Dough: In a large bowl, mix warm milk and yeast. Let sit for 5–10 minutes until foamy. Add sugar, melted butter, eggs, and salt. Stir to combine. Gradually add flour until a soft dough forms. Knead for about 5–7 minutes, then place in a greased bowl, cover, and let rise in a warm place until doubled in size (about 1–1.5 hours).
  2. Prepare the Peach Filling: In a small saucepan over medium heat, combine peaches, brown sugar, cinnamon, lemon juice, vanilla, and cornstarch. Cook, stirring gently, until thickened (about 5 minutes). Let cool completely.
  3. Roll Out the Dough: Punch down the dough and roll it into a large rectangle (about 12×18 inches) on a floured surface.
  4. Add Fillings: Spread the softened butter evenly over the dough. Mix the brown sugar and cinnamon and sprinkle over the butter. Spoon the cooled peach filling evenly over the cinnamon sugar layer.
  5. Shape the Rolls: Starting from the long edge, tightly roll the dough into a log. Slice into 12 equal rolls and place them into a greased 9×13-inch baking dish. Cover and let rise for another 30–45 minutes.
  6. Bake: Preheat oven to 350°F (175°C). Bake the rolls for 25–30 minutes, or until golden brown and cooked through.
  7. Make the Glaze: While the rolls cool slightly, beat together the cream cheese, powdered sugar, vanilla, and milk until smooth and pourable.
  8. Glaze and Serve: Drizzle the cream cheese glaze generously over warm peach pie cinnamon rolls. Serve immediately and enjoy their soft, gooey, fruity goodness!

Notes

  • You can use either fresh or canned peaches for convenience.
  • Adjust the amount of sugar in the filling to suit your sweetness preference.
  • Feel free to add chopped nuts or raisins to the filling for extra texture.

Nutrition

  • Serving Size: 1 roll
  • Calories: 410 kcal
  • Sugar: 25g
  • Sodium: 260mg
  • Fat: 16g
  • Saturated Fat: 9g
  • Unsaturated Fat: 5g
  • Trans Fat: 0g
  • Carbohydrates: 62g
  • Fiber: 2g
  • Protein: 6g
  • Cholesterol: 75mg

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star